The Science of Sexual Motivation
Understanding Libido
Libido refers to a person’s overall sexual drive or desire for sexual activity. It can fluctuate due to various psychological and physiological factors. Understanding libido is essential for addressing concerns about sexual health and intimacy.
Factors Influencing Sexual Desire
Numerous factors can impact libido, including stress, hormonal changes, medication side effects, relationship dynamics, and underlying health issues. While age can contribute to changes in libido, many people maintain a healthy sex drive well into their later years.

How It Works: The Biology Behind Attraction
The Role of Hormones
Hormones significantly influence libido. Testosterone is critical for both men and women in maintaining sexual desire. Fluctuations in hormone levels can lead to changes in libido, making it essential to monitor these levels if concerns arise.
The Brain’s Pleasure Pathways
The brain plays a crucial role in sexual desire through its pleasure pathways. Neurotransmitters like dopamine are involved in feelings of pleasure during sexual activity. Enhancing these pathways can lead to increased sexual motivation.
Common Myths About Sexual Desire
Myth: Age Equals Decreased Libido
Many believe that aging automatically leads to decreased libido. While hormonal changes do occur with age, many older adults maintain healthy sex drives well into their senior years.
Myth: Sex Drive is Solely Physical
Another misconception is that sex drive is purely physical. Emotional intimacy, mental health, and relationship dynamics significantly influence sexual desire as well.

The Role of Lifestyle Choices
Balancing Stress and Relaxation
Managing stress effectively is crucial for maintaining a healthy libido. Incorporating relaxation techniques such as yoga or meditation can greatly improve overall well-being.
Nurturing Your Body and Mind
Taking care of your physical health through regular exercise and a balanced diet can enhance libido. Physical activity increases blood flow and improves mood, both of which positively impact sexual desire.
